A Professional Certificate in Islamic Risk Management equips participants with a comprehensive understanding of risk management principles within the context of Islamic finance. The program delves into Sharia-compliant methodologies for identifying, assessing, and mitigating various financial risks.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ering risk assessment techniques specific to Islamic banking, insurance (Takaful), and investment. Graduates develop expertise in Sharia governance, regulatory compliance, and the application of risk management frameworks within Islamic financial institutions.
The program duration varies depending on the institution offering the certificate, but generally ranges from several weeks to a few months of intensive study. Many programs offer flexible online learning options alongside classroom sessions, catering to working professionals.
